Quantitation of branched isomers
Why? historical production of PFAS using electrochemial fluorination yielded in
70-80% L-PFOS 80-85% L-PFOA ~ 95% L-PFHxS remaining products are branched isomers contribution to contamination of food is not negligible
current version of Guidance Document focuses on PFOS, only contribution of branched isomers highest for PFOS PFOS is main compoundin food
